Abstract

The utility model discloses a silicone rubber sealing device for an electrothermal blowing drying chamber door, which comprises a door frame, wherein a fixed door is arranged in the door frame, sliding doors are arranged on two sides of the fixed door and are connected with the fixed door through a clamping mechanism, the sliding doors are connected with the door frame through a sliding mechanism, sliding plates are arranged on the surface of the fixed door, sliding grooves are formed in the sliding plates, threaded rods are fixed in the sliding grooves, two symmetrical sliding blocks are connected in the sliding grooves in a sliding mode, and the two sliding blocks are connected with the threaded rods through rotating mechanisms. The utility model facilitates the opening and closing of the drying box door by arranging the clamping mechanism and the sliding mechanism, the drying box can be opened by pushing the two movable doors, a large amount of time is saved for taking or putting articles, the firmness between the two movable doors and the door frame is enhanced by arranging the rotating mechanism and the pushing mechanism, and the phenomenon that the drying time is too long or the drying fails due to insufficient sealing property in the working process of the drying box is avoided.

Preferably, the clamping mechanism comprises slideways arranged at two ends of the fixed door, the movable door is in sliding connection with the slideways, and a sealing rubber pad is arranged between the movable door and the slideways.
Preferably, the sliding mechanism comprises clamping grooves formed in the upper inner wall and the lower inner wall of the door frame, clamping blocks are fixed on the outer walls of the upper end and the lower end of the sliding door, and the clamping blocks are connected with the clamping grooves in a sliding mode through sealing rubber rings.
Preferably, slewing mechanism includes the commentaries on classics piece of threaded connection in the threaded rod outer wall, commentaries on classics piece lower extreme outer wall rotates and is connected with the change, the change outer wall rotates and is connected with the connecting rod, the terminal rotation of connecting rod is connected in the slider.
Preferably, the pushing mechanism comprises a push rod fixedly connected to the side wall of the sliding block, a pressing plate is arranged at the tail end of the push rod, a push plate is fixed on the sliding door, and a push groove matched with the pressing plate is formed in the push plate.
Preferably, the sealing rubber ring and the sealing rubber pad are made of silicon rubber.
